UEFA has awarded Russia a 3-0 victory over Montenegro after the Euro 2016 qualifier in Podgorica was abandoned following crowd trouble.
The referee called a halt to proceedings with the game at 0-0 with 67 minutes played.
Montenegro has been ordered to play its next two home matches behind closed doors and pay a fine of €50,000.
Montenegro has decided not to appeal and in a statement said it had expected the decision.
Russia was fined €30,000 for the improper conduct of its supporters.
